Only two weeks but Maybin is very easy to block. Once the OL gets their hand on him, he is through. IN order for him to be successful he has to beat his man clean off the LOS and that is very hard to do. Most tackles are willing to give ground against him b.c they know he cannot push them back, so they just ride him wide or stalemate him. He showed that one alternate move against Washington last year but that was it. He is a luxury item right now and quite frankly a waste of a roster spot if he doesn't show something quickly. |

Aaron Maybin says he must step up his play after performance in first two weeks
After two games in which he has yet to register a sack, tackle or hit on the quarterback, Aaron Maybin says that he must improve his play. The linebacker was left off the stat sheet after playing 13 snaps in Pittsburgh. He played 16 snaps against Buffalo.
"I feel like I have to step it up," Maybin said today. Maybin had six sacks and forced four fumbles last year, a breakout season for him as he joined the Jets. Those are the types of plays by which he measures himself. And with his production lacking, the self-critical Maybin is pointing the finger at himself. "I was alright the first game with how I played because we came up big at the end of the game as a team with the win.
